OK Holmes....may not have been complete info....my apologies.

I'm looking at my router setup right now and I have the following port range forward settings in my "Applications and gaming" setup (Linksys Router)::

fs9.exe port 6073, UDP, IP address of computer

fs9.exe port 23456, UDP, IP address of computer

fs9.exe port 2300-2400, BOTH (TCP and UDP), IP address of computer

I also have, for whatever reason, a port range forward for the application "FS2004", 6073, UDP. IP address of computer.

That should do it, otherwise, make sure you have exceptions defined in your Windows XP firewall for the same thing....you could, if you want to streak naked for a few minutes, disable your firewall VERY temporarily and see if that is part of the problem....just to make sure it needs attention or not.

the most popular development program is right there in your own set of discs....GMAX. Which I gather has a steep learning curve and LOTS of effort involved in building almost any decent plane....double that for the Twin Mustang! (Well, once you have one fuselage, I suppose you have the other already done).

I'm not so ambitious as to ever have attempted to tackle GMAX...that's why I do scenery! Mr. Green
